Description

The Air Force Reserve Officer Training Corps (AFROTC) Commander's Symposium is an annual professional development event for 145 AFROTC Detachment Commanders, 4 Region Commanders and their staff. These organizations are located at 148 geographically separated units across the United States and Puerto Rico. Hosting this symposium in one location provides all Detachment and Region Commanders an invaluable opportunity to directly mentor those who are entrusted with executing the AFROTC mission. This annual event directly impacts the quality of leadership and training for years to come.
